        Contemporary French cinema

        An introduction (revised edition)

        by Guy Austin

        Contemporary French cinema is an essential introduction to popular French film of the last 35 years. It charts recent developments in all genres of French cinema with analyses of over 120 movies, from Les Valseuses to Caché. Reflecting the diversity of French film production since the New Wave, this clear and perceptive study includes chapters on the heritage film, the thriller and the war movie, alongside the 'cinéma du look', representations of sexuality, comedies, the work of women film makers and le jeune cinéma. Each chapter introduces the public reception and critical debates surrounding a given genre, interwoven with detailed accounts of relevant films. Confirmed as a major contribution to both Film Studies and French Studies, this book is a fascinating volume for students and fans of French film alike. ;

        Comic empires

        Imperialism in cartoons, caricature, and satirical art

        by Richard Scully, Alan Lester, Andrekos Varnava

        Comic empires is a unique collection of new research exploring the relationship between imperialism and political cartoons, caricature, and satirical art. Edited by leading scholars across both fields (and with contributions from contexts as diverse as Egypt, Australia, the United States, and China, as well as Europe) the volume provides new perspectives on well-known events, and illuminates little-known players in the 'great game' of empire in modern times. Some of the finest comic art of the period is deployed as evidence, and examined seriously, in its own right, for the first time. Accessible to students of history at all levels, Comic empires is a major addition to the world-leading 'Studies in Imperialism' series, as well as standing alone as an innovative and significant contribution to the ever-growing international field of comics studies.

        Shadows Over a Partnership

        by Guy Bodenmann

        Depression is one of the most common mental disorders, and it therefore also affects many people in committed relationships. Although on the one hand relationships represent a degree of protection, they are also affected by the depression, which is a huge challenge for the couple. This book aims to establish sound understanding of the disorder and its different forms, of the causes of depression and its effects on couple relationships, and to demonstrate how couples can regard depression as a shared challenge and overcome it together.         Die Grenzen kulturwissenschaftlicher Begriffsbildung

        Heidelberger Max-Weber-Vorlesungen 1982

        by Guy Oakes

        Dieses Buch soll dazu beitragen, die philosophischen Wurzeln von Webers Methodologie freizulegen und insbesondere den Zusammenhang seiner Position mit der Wertlehre Rickerts aufzuklären. Dabei bildet die Frage nach dem Verhältnis zwischen der Begründung der kulturwissenschaftlichen Objektivität bei Weber auf der einen und Rickerts Lösung des Problems der Wertobjektivität auf der anderen Seite den Kernpunkt der Untersuchung. Anhand der Bestimmung dieses Verhältnisses soll nicht nur gezeigt werden, daß Webers Begriff der kulturwissenschaftlichen Objektivität von Voraussetzungen ausgeht, die in Rickerts Werttheorie angelegt sind, sondern auch, daß es eben diese Voraussetzungen sind, die eine plausible Lösung des Objektivitätsproblems unmöglich machen.
